I did want to clarify one part of your email right now regarding the NRCs acceptance review process. The NRC accepted the license amendment request, meaning that the request reasonably appears to contain sufficient technical informationfor the NRC staff to complete the detailed technical review and renderan independent assessment NRCs Acceptance only means that the application contains enough information to begin a technical review, it is not a decision on the approval or the license amendment; the NRC will still approve or deny the license amendment per our review process.
